
Delta 4×4 has displayed the DUNE Project. Based on the Jeep Grand Cherokee and finished in maroon matt-finish, the vehicle has undergone cosmetic changes and performance enhancement. The stock 425hp 6.1-L V8 HEMI delivers 499hp in the DUNE Project that makes the SUV reach 62mph in under 5 seconds.
Increase in power output comes from a new engine control unit, stainless steel sports exhaust system and modified air feed. Tuners have modified the suspension that has gone up by 100mm. Delta 4×4’s ‘desert racer’ also gets a custom front spoiler and 23-inch rims.

The DUNE Project premieres at the Essen Motor Show 2007
In less than five seconds from 0 to 100 km/h - no problem for the 499 hp desert racer
Essen, 11.30.2007. The next desert silver bullet is the delta4×4 DUNE PROJECT, based on a Jeep Grand Cherokee. delta4×4 the Bavarian specialist for SUVs maximizes the power of this striking SUV from 425 hp to 499 hp.
The high performance 4X4 reaches 100km/h in less than 5 seconds. The harmonic interaction between the specially developed motor-management and a perfectly built sport exhaust system with performance manifold. Combined with the sport cat and modified air feed, add up to even more power gain. The stainless steel exhaust tailpipe completes the jaw-dropping unique look.
Due to the individualized front spoiler (-50mm), a cool body lift kit (+100mm) and the custom light wheel elements IV with 11×23in mounted Continental Cross Contact tires in 305/40 R23, the DUNE PROJECT is allowed to stretch its legs, flex its muscles and demonstrate its athletic skills.
Beautifully intregrated into the front spoiler is the Warn winch, in the unlikey event that this will be needed its good to know you can rely on the best.
delta4×4 presents a brilliant lighting system for its desert racer. The stainless steel roof-rack system and the fender extension contain filigree PIAA main-beam headlights which guarantee absolute visibility on nighttime trips in the dunes.
The DUNE project is covered with a specially painted foil in a hip maroon matt-finish prepared to deal with and protect in extreme conditions.
